#b68977 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b68977 is composed of 71.4% red, 53.7%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.7% magenta, 34.6%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 17.1 degrees, a saturation of 30.1% and a lightness of 59%. #b68977 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ffee with #6d1300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

● #b68977 color description : Slightly desaturated orange.
#b68977 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b68977 has RGB values of R:182, G:137,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.25, Y:0.35,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11962743.

Shades and Tints of #b68977
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040302 is the darkest color, while #fbf8f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b68977
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e938f is the less saturated color, while #fe6a2f is the most saturated one.
